1st November, 2023 (15 Comments)

Broadband ISP and mobile giant VMO2 (Virgin Media and O2) has published their Q3 2023 results, which sees their UK full fibre (FTTP) coverage via nexfibre expand to another 250,800 premises (up from 175.5k in Q2) and their fixed broadband base rise to 5,708,100 (up by 40.8k in Q3 vs -15.3k in Q2). VMO2 has also sold a 16.67% stake in Cornerstone for £360m.

23rd October, 2023 (76 Comments)

A new report from the cross-party Public Accounts Committee (PAC) has revealed that an estimated 7 million Smart Meters are at risk of losing data connectivity when the old 2G and 3G mobile communications networks are closed by 2033. But the report doesn’t mention Vodafone’s recent deal to help upgrade the old units.

23rd October, 2023 (23 Comments)

Mobile operators Three UK, O2 (VMO2) and Vodafone have reportedly warned the government that the first phase of their £1bn industry-led Shared Rural Network project, which aims to extend geographic 4G (mobile broadband) coverage (aggregate) to 95% of the UK by the end of 2025, is at risk of being delayed by 2 years.
